The English department, with its five approachable faculty members, offers a supportive learning environment. Students undergo two examinations per semester: mid-terms worth 50 marks and end-terms worth 100 marks, with attentive lecture participation aiding performance. The curriculum parallels that of Delhi University. The college provides effective placement services, with companies like Wipro, Infosys, and Deloitte recruiting on campus. Placements typically occur by the third semester, offering average salary packages between 4-5 LPA.
Although some departments face limited on-campus placement options, students can opt for higher studies or off-campus placements. Internships are available for high-performing students, with a mandatory one-month social internship for skill development, albeit without pay. The total education cost is 300,000, covering all necessary fees. Tuition fees per semester amount to 25,000, with an additional 4,500 for exams. Uttarakhand residents with domicile proof receive a 25% tuition fee reduction per semester.
Other fees include a 6,500 registration fee and a 1,500 refundable caution deposit. Scholarships, such as merit-based and state domicile, are available, allowing selection of up to three for the first year and one subsequently.
